为了满足这一需求,虚拟专用网络(VPN)成为了连接不同地理位置用户、确保数据安全传输的重要工具
然而,市面上的VPN服务种类繁多,质量参差不齐,且往往伴随着高昂的费用和潜在的安全风险
因此,自建VPN成为了一个既经济又可靠的解决方案
本文将深入探讨如何利用Windows Server的Hyper-V功能,架设一个高效、安全的VPN网络,以满足企业和个人的远程访问需求
一、Hyper-V简介与优势 Hyper-V是微软Windows Server操作系统内置的一款虚拟化技术,它允许用户在一台物理服务器上创建并运行多个虚拟机(VM)
每个虚拟机都可以独立运行不同的操作系统和应用程序,从而实现资源的最大化利用和隔离
Hyper-V的优势在于其高度的集成性、出色的性能表现以及强大的管理功能,使其成为企业构建虚拟化环境的首选方案之一
二、VPN基础概念与选择理由 VPN,即虚拟专用网络,是一种通过公共网络(如互联网)建立加密通道的技术,使得远程用户能够像在本地网络一样访问内部资源
VPN的主要功能包括: 数据加密:确保数据在传输过程中的安全性
身份认证:验证用户身份,防止未经授权的访问
访问控制:限制对内部资源的访问权限
选择自建VPN的理由在于: - 成本控制:长期来看,自建VPN的成本远低于购买商业VPN服务
- 灵活性:可以根据实际需求自定义VPN的配置和功能
- 安全性:通过精心配置,自建VPN可以提供更高的安全性保障
三、Hyper-V架设VPN的准备工作 在正式开始之前,需要做好以下准备工作: 1.硬件要求:一台性能良好的物理服务器,至少配备4GB内存和足够的存储空间
2.软件要求:安装Windows Server操作系统,并启用Hyper-V角色
3.网络规划:确定VPN服务器的IP地址、子网掩码、网关等网络参数
4.防火墙配置:确保防火墙允许VPN所需的端口(如UDP 500/4500)通过
5.域名解析:为VPN服务器配置一个可解析的域名或静态IP地址
四、Hyper-V中创建VPN虚拟机 1.打开Hyper-V管理器:在Windows Server上,通过“管理工具”找到并打开Hyper-V管理器
2.创建新虚拟机:在Hyper-V管理器中,点击“新建虚拟机”,按照向导完成虚拟机的创建过程
3.安装操作系统:为虚拟机安装一个支持路由和远程访问服务的操作系统,如Windows Server
4.配置网络适配器:为虚拟机配置至少两个网络适配器,一个用于内部网络通信(如连接到内部局域网),另一个用于外部网络通信(如连接到互联网)
五、配置路由和远程访问服务 1.打开路由和远程访问服务:在虚拟机的Windows Server上,通过“服务器管理器”添加“路由和远程访问”角色
2.配置VPN服务器: - 打开“路由和远程访问”管理工具
- 在左侧导航栏中,右键点击服务器名称,选择“配置并启用路由和远程访问”
- 按照向导选择“自定义配置”,然后勾选“VPN访问和NAT”
3.设置VPN用户:在Active Directory中创建用于VPN访问的用户账户,并为其分配适当的权限
4.配置NAT:为了允许VPN客户端访问互联网资源,需要在路由和远程访问服务中配置NAT(网络地址转换)
5.配置防火墙规则:确保防火墙允许VPN相关的流量通过,包括IPSec ESP(封装安全载荷)和L2TP/IPSec等协议
六、客户端配置与连接测试 1.安装VPN客户端:在远程计算机上安装Windows内置的VPN客户端(或通过第三方VPN客户端软件)
2.创建VPN连接:在VPN客户端上,按照向导创建一个新的VPN连接,输入VPN服务器的地址和之前创建的VPN用户凭据
3.测试连接:尝试连接到VPN服务器,并验证是否能够访问内部网络资源
同时,检查网络连接的速度和稳定性
七、安全性与性能优化 1.启用多因素认证:为了提高安全性,可以为VPN用户启用多因素认证(如短信验证码、指纹识别等)
2.定期更新与补丁管理:确保VPN服务器和客户端系统定期更新,及时修复已知的安全漏洞
3.限制访问权限:根据用户角色和需求,限制对内部资源的访问权限
4.监控与日志记录:启用VPN服务器的监控功能,记录所有连接尝试和会话活动,以便及时发现并响应潜在的安全威胁
5.性能优化:根据网络负载和用户需求,调整VPN服务器的配置,如增加带宽、优化路由策略等
八、故障排查与日常维护 1.常见故障排除: - 无法连接到VPN服务器:检查网络连接、服务器地址、端口号以及防火墙设置
- 连接后无法访问内部资源:检查路由配置、NAT设置以及内部网络的访问控制列表(ACL)
- 连接速度慢或不稳定:检查网络带宽、服务器负载以及VPN协议的选择
2.日常维护: - 定期检查VPN服务器的运行状态和日志记录
- 定期备份VPN服务器的配置文件和用户数据
- 定期对VPN网络进行安全审计和渗透测试
九、总结与展望 通过Hyper-V架设VPN网络,不仅能够有效降低远程访问的成本,还能提供更高的灵活性和安全性
本文详细介绍了从准备工作到客户端配置、安全性优化以及日常维护的全过程,旨在帮助读者构建一个高效、可靠的VPN网络
随着技术的不断发展,未来VPN网络将更加注重智能化、自动化以及与其他安全技术的集成,以应对日益复杂的网络威胁和用户需求
因此,持续关注并更新VPN网络的技术架构和配置策略,将是确保远程访问安全性的关键所在